Multiples of 15/3

We define the multiples of 15/3 as the product of any integer multiplied by 15/3. Therefore, to create a list of multiples of 15/3 we start by multiplying 15/3 by one, then we multiply 15/3 by two, then we multiply 15/3 by three, and so on.

To multiply a fraction by an integer, we leave the denominator alone and multiply the numerator by the integer. It is impossible to give you a list of all multiples of 15/3 because the list goes on forever. However, here is the math to calculate the beginning list of multiples of 15/3.
